Output d7a3b5b71f8433a70fb2ff8a4fc757fdb6b84b2082d877e697b7fa75055e8391:1

value
33896600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ea598d5a5f0cc3fe5a629324c3b377c9bb05489 OP_EQUAL
address
3EhGFfZUA2p8zAGV5gZnDp4mw81r8ZPfXS
transaction
d7a3b5b71f8433a70fb2ff8a4fc757fdb6b84b2082d877e697b7fa75055e8391
spent
true